Parrots have toe-to-toe feet, two toes forward, two toes backward, and a strong beak. Feathers are brightly colored and often kept as pets. They are appreciated and loved by people because of their beautiful feathers and their ability to learn human language. Most parrots feed on fruits, seeds, nuts, berries, buds and shoots of plants on trees or on the ground, and also eat a small amount of insects; Honey-sucking parrots feed on pollen, nectar and soft and juicy fruits.
Morphological characteristics of parrots:
Parrot is a typical climbing bird, toe to toe, two toes forward and two toes backward, suitable for grasping. Parrots have strong beaks and can eat hard-shelled fruits. Parrots are mainly fruit-eating birds in tropical and subtropical forests with bright feathers.
